Subject: Handover — Fabrikit on-call

Hey! Quick handover notes. Fabrikit (our test-data factory lib) had a flaky seed generator this week — if builds fail on the Norwick suite, just bump the seed cache and rerun. Docs live on the Lantermill wiki under "Fabrikit basics," which new folks should skim first. Nothing else burning. If anything weird pops up overnight, ping the library owner directly.

billing contact of bafog-bawip = fraael@lumicworks.corp

== Closure of the Farrowgate Office ==

''Restricted: managers only.''

Sales leads should note that the Farrowgate satellite office will close at the end of the fiscal year. The three account staff based there will move to remote arrangements under the Kestrelmoor region. Client coverage is unaffected, but please avoid scheduling on-site visits after October. Communications guidance is pending. The confidential business note follows below.

management briefing: Only 7 of the 120 pilot accounts renewed Ralael, so a churn review is set for January 1.

## Action item: fix health-check flapping behind the Marrowgate LB

Welcome aboard — quick context. During the incident, the Perchstack API nodes flapped in and out of the pool because our health checks were way too twitchy: one slow GC pause and the node got yanked, shifting load and making everything worse. The fix is looser thresholds plus a longer grace window on startup. Don't "tighten for safety" without reading the postmortem first. The agreed values are below.

constants for yaduf-fahag:
BUDGETS = {
    "kelix": 528,
    "briwyn": 734,
}

FACILITIES TICKET — Wellness Room, Thornbury Plaza

Priority: Normal
Reported by: Front desk

Wellness room on level 2 is double-booked most afternoons because the wall panel isn't syncing with the booking app. Reception to manage access manually until Ostrel Systems pushes the fix. Take bookings by phone or in person, fifteen-minute slots, log each use. Door remains locked between sessions. To admit booked staff, use the override pass below.

badge for yahif-bahaf: bdg-XUBUM-7